VMware VSAN作为一种专为超融合基础架构(HCI)设计的企业级存储解决方案,凭借其出色的性能、简化的管理和降低的成本,赢得了众多企业的青睐
然而,在实施VMware VSAN之前,一系列精心准备和配置前提是确保存储系统顺利运行和最大化其潜力的关键
本文将深入探讨VMware VSAN配置的前提要求,为您打造高效可靠的存储解决方案提供详尽指导
一、基础架构准备 1. 完成ESXi的安装 VMware ESXi是VSAN运行的基石,作为VMware的虚拟化平台,它提供了强大的虚拟化管理功能
在配置VSAN之前,必须确保所有参与VSAN集群的物理服务器均已安装并正确配置了ESXi
这一步骤不仅涉及安装过程,还包括必要的配置,如网络设置、存储连接等,以确保每台服务器都能以最佳状态运行
2. 完成vCenter的安装部署 vCenter Server是VMware虚拟化环境的集中管理平台,它提供了对多个ESXi主机、虚拟机、存储和网络的统一管理和监控
在配置VSAN之前,必须安装并配置vCenter Server,以便能够集中管理VSAN集群,简化配置过程,提高管理效率
3. 创建集群 VSAN是基于集群的存储解决方案,因此,在配置VSAN之前,需要在vCenter中创建一个或多个ESXi主机集群
这些集群将作为VSAN存储的基础,提供计算和存储资源的共享池
创建集群时,需要考虑主机的数量、网络连接、存储配置等因素,以确保集群的性能和可靠性
二、网络配置 1. 添加网络 在vCenter中,右键点击集群下的ESXi主机,选择“添加网络”,并在添加网络类型中选择“VMkernel网络适配器”
VMkernel网络适配器是VSAN用于集群内通信和数据复制的关键组件
正确配置VMkernel网络适配器对于VSAN的性能和可靠性至关重要
2. 创建标准交换机 为了支持VSAN的网络通信,需要创建标准交换机或分布式虚拟交换机,并配置相应的网络端口组
这些交换机将连接集群中的ESXi主机,确保它们之间的网络通信畅通无阻
3. 连接设置的配置 在配置网络连接时,需要特别注意网络带宽和延迟
VSAN对网络的性能要求较高,特别是在全闪存配置中,高带宽和低延迟的网络连接对于实现最佳性能至关重要
因此,在选择网络设备和配置网络参数时,需要充分考虑VSAN的网络需求
三、VSAN常规配置 1. 启用VSAN 在vCenter中,通过集群设置启用VSAN功能
这一步骤将激活VSAN集群,并允许在集群中配置和管理VSAN存储
2. 磁盘配置管理 VSAN需要SSD硬盘作为闪存盘和容量盘
在配置VSAN之前,需要对磁盘进行声明和配置
这包括将磁盘声明为闪存盘和容量盘,以及设置相应的存储策略
正确的磁盘配置对于VSAN的性能和可靠性至关重要
- 声明磁盘:在VSAN配置中,需要将磁盘声明为闪存盘(用于缓存)和容量盘(用于存储数据)
- 容量层声明:如果未正确声明闪存盘,可能会导致VSAN报错
因此,在配置过程中,需要特别注意闪存盘的声明和配置
四、硬件要求 1. SSD固态硬盘 VSAN至少需要一个SSD固态硬盘作为闪存盘
在混合配置中,SSD将用作读取缓存和写入缓冲区,以提高存储性能
在全闪存配置中,SSD将用作容量层,提供高性能的存储解决方案
2. 机械硬盘(HDD) 在混合配置中,VSAN还需要机械硬盘作为容量层,以提供更大的存储容量
每台主机中至少需要一个HDD,最多可以配置7个HDD
需要注意的是,一台主机中最多可以有5个磁盘组,每个磁盘组包含一个SSD和一个或多个HDD
3. 网卡 VSAN对网络的性能要求较高,因此建议使用1GB或10GB的网卡
特别是在全闪存配置中,高带宽的网络连接对于实现最佳性能至关重要
4. 存储控制器 VSAN支持直通模式和RAID0模式的存储控制器
直通模式将数据直接通过存储处理器(SP)进行存储,而RAID0模式则以RAID0的方式对数据进行分布式存储
在选择存储控制器时,需要根据具体的硬件环境和存储需求进行配置
5. 其他硬件要求 除了上述关键硬件外,VSAN还需要USB、SD卡或SATADOM作为见证设备,以支持集群的故障恢复和仲裁功能
此外,VSAN集群中至少需要一台ESXi 6.0或更高版本的主机,最多可以支持64台主机
五、虚拟机的配置与管理 1. 创建虚拟机 在VSAN中创建虚拟机相对简单
然而,如果需要将虚拟机连接到客户端电脑中的映像文件,则需要安装VMware Remote Console或将映像文件上传到VSAN存储中
通过VSAN存储中的ISO文件进行虚拟机的安装可以确保虚拟机的性能和可靠性
2. 虚拟机迁移测试 在配置完VSAN后,需要进行虚拟机迁移测试以确保VSAN的性能和可靠性
通过迁移测试,可以验证VSAN的存储性能、网络性能和故障恢复能力,为未来的生产环境部署提供有力保障
3. 高可用性测试 为了验证VSAN的高可用性,可以将虚拟机所选择的计算资源所在的主机进行重启或关机测试
通过这一测试,可以验证虚拟机在主机故障时是否能够正常启动和运行,从而确保业务的连续性和可靠性
六、总结 VMware VSAN作为一种专为超融合基础架构设计的企业级存储解决方案,以其出色的性能、简化的管理和降低的成本赢得了众多企业的青睐
然而,在实施VSAN之前,一系列精心准备和配置前提是确保存储系统顺利运行和最大化其潜力的关键
本文深入探讨了VMware VSAN配置的前提要求,包括基础架构准备、网络配置、VSAN常规配置、硬件要求以及虚拟机的配置与管理等方面
通过遵循这些前提要求,您可以为您的企业打造高效可靠的存储解决方案,为业务的持续发展和创新提供有力支持